Transaction 59586d74915c6a4103d9c942b5fa7b75f33996d01ec808785bb15353a556bd7f

2 Input
2 Outputs
  • 59586d74915c6a4103d9c942b5fa7b75f33996d01ec808785bb15353a556bd7f:0
  • value  88135
    address  3E7VbuNfUXuPh5EXwDupXNR54CdDupP3Bb
  • 59586d74915c6a4103d9c942b5fa7b75f33996d01ec808785bb15353a556bd7f:1
  • value  98576
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w